Requirements to enter qualification procedure

In order to participate in the admission process for the IEDS, before the deadline set out in the schedule, the candidate must:

  • create an account in the irk.us.edu.pl system and completed the registration form;
  • pay the recruitment fee.

The candidate the IEDS must submit:

  • application for admission to the IEDS (personal questionnaire);
  • curriculum vitae;
  • ORCID number;
  • information about the scientific discipline or disciplines, in the case of interdisciplinary work, in which the candidate intends to prepare a dissertation;
  • consents and statements required by the IRK system;
  • a copy of the diploma of graduation from a master’s degree program with a supplement, or another document authorizing the candidate to undertake education at doctoral school in accordance with Section 8(5)(6) and Section 8(5)(7) ;
  • an outline of the doctoral project, a list of the candidate’s academic achievements in the discipline of the planned doctoral dissertation and documents certifying these achievements, as well as other documents specified in the admission process (may be submitted to the IEDS office, via polarknow@us.edu.pl).
  • The doctoral project form and list of scientific achievements
Stages of the qualification procedure

1. Assessment of the PhD project outline (max. 40 points). Candidates who have submitted an outline of the doctoral project together with the supervisor’s opinion within the time specified in the schedule and obtained above 20 points are admitted to further proceedings.
2. Assessment of documented scientific achievements (max. 20 points). Candidates who have submitted the scientific achievements form within the time specified in the schedule will be admitted to further proceedings.
3. Qualification interview (max. 40 points). A candidate who does not enter the interview or receives less than 20 points will not be admitted.

Admission to IEDS
  • The maximum number of admitted candidates is 12 (excluding those whose studies will be financed from external sources).
  • Education in the first year at IEDS will be started provided that at least 3 candidates are qualified for admission no later than September 30, 2025.
  • Based on the results obtained by the candidates in the recruitment procedure, the recruitment committee creates a ranking list. It determines the order of admitting candidates to the doctoral school within the limit of places.
  • IEDS admission committee specifies the minimum point limit for admission of candidates from ranking lists.
  • A doctoral student who does not hold a degree of doctor shall receive a doctoral scholarship in accordance with Article 209 of the Act of 20 July 2018 – Law on Higher Education and Science.
